Splet29. avg. 2024 · The UK-German tax treaty provides for a 15% rate of WHT, this can be then offset against any UK Tax liability on the dividends. If no UK tax is payable on the dividends then the 15% is lost. There may be a couple of forms that you can fill in with the German share registry to get the benefit of the 15% going forwards and the make a reclaim.
